"Odd to say that I liked a hospital but just to say that we had a good experience & great care today. A friendly person greets you on arrival & gives easy to follow directions to the relevant ward / treatment area. The receptionist was also very helpful. I killed time having breakfast in their "Oasis" restaurant on the 2nd floor & later in their "Savour Cafe" on the ground floor, close to the main entrance. I only took photos of those 2 places. All areas were very clean & most visitors wore masks in public areas. NB if you have a Blue Badge you show this to any receptionist & they authorise all day free parking. Also, if you need to catch a bus into town, these are only every 30 mins. Also, they don't offer return fares so you have to buy a £4.50 day rider ticket."
